Finca Luna Nueva Lodge is a sustainable rainforest eco-lodge hotel, offering an intimate experience of primary rainforest together with an organic syntropic farm. In 2003 we decided to take our promotion of sustainable practices to the next level by building several beautiful eco-lodges using fallen timber from the farm. Since then we have added a 35 foot high bamboo observation tower, a solar heated Jacuzzi, an ozonated swimming pool, and a handicapped accessible rainforest trail. Now you can experience the Costa Rican rainforest, learn about our farm's sustainable practices and relax in our rustic yet luxurious accommodations. Walk through well-groomed rain forest trails on our guided farm tours and hikes, eat gourmet meals prepared from our fresh organic garden produce, and witness the majesty of the Arenal Volcano. For adventure activity enthusiasts, we are located only 30 minutes from La Fortuna, the adventure capital of Costa Rica, and home of world famous Arenal Volcano.
